Low noise precision CMOS operational amplifier provides rail-to-rail input and output operation for low voltage signal chains. It operates from 2.7 V to 5.5 V supplies and is fully specified from −40°C to +125°C. The amplifier has 2.7 nV/√Hz input voltage noise density at 10 kHz, 250 µV maximum offset voltage over common-mode range, and 0.0007% THD+N. It is unity-gain stable with 28 MHz gain bandwidth product and is available in Pb-free 8-lead MSOP and SOIC packages.

| Amplifier channels | 1 |
| Amplifier type | Precision CMOS operational amplifier |
| Input/output type | Rail-to-rail input/output |
| Supply voltage range | 2.7 to 5.5V |
| Operating temperature range | -40 to +125°C |
| Input offset voltage, max | 250µV |
| Input offset voltage drift, typ | 0.4µV/°C |
| Input bias current, typ | 1pA |
| Input voltage noise density at 10 kHz | 2.7nV/√Hz |
| THD + noise | 0.0007% |
| Gain bandwidth product at 5 V | 28MHz |
| Slew rate at 5 V | 11V/µs |
| Supply current per amplifier, typ | 3.7mA |
| Output current at 5 V | ±220mA |
| Common-mode rejection ratio at 5 V, typ | 100dB |
| Power supply rejection ratio, typ | 105dB |
| Settling time to 0.1% | 370ns |
| ESD rating, HBM | 3.0kV |
| Pb-free | Yes |
